id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类

在idea中,对于官方默认的配置文件 application.yaml 通过点击配置文件中的属性,可以自动跳转到属性对应的配置文件类中,实现快速查看属性的描述信息:
id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第1张图片
但是对于自定义的配置文件,却无法实现,这在一定程度上并不友好。
原因是idea没有将我们自己配置的文件识别为SpringBoot的配置文件:

id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第2张图片

如何解决?

实际上,也是有方法可以解决的:
首先需要引入依赖:


<dependency>
    <groupId>org.springframework.bootgroupId>
    <artifactId>spring-boot-configuration-processorartifactId>
    <optional>trueoptional>
dependency>

在idea的模块面板配置:

id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第3张图片

id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第4张图片
将我们自己的配置文件添加进去
id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第5张图片

id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第6张图片

配置完成后,重启服务器,则可以实现点击跳转。
idea中如何实现SpringBoot项目的自定义配置文件点击属性跳转到配置类_第7张图片

你可能感兴趣的:(SpringBoot,技巧分享,intellij-idea,spring,boot,java)